coconut cream poke cake
This recipe originally ask for sweetened condensed milk. I think it makes it too sweet. You can buy the Cream of Coconut. You can find it in the alcohol section where you find the margaritas mixes. This cake is so moist.

Ingredients
- 1 box white cake mix
- - ingredients needed to make cake (egg whites, oil and water) according to the box directions
- 1 can 15 oz cream of coconut
- 1 - 8 oz container of cool whip , thawed
- 1 ounce 8 oz sweetened flaked coconut
How To Make coconut cream poke cake
-
Step 1Prepare and bake white cake mix according to package directions for a 9x13 pan. Remove cake from oven, and while still hot, poke holes all over top of cake with a large fork.
-
Step 2Open can of Cream of Coconut, stir it up first and pour over warm cake. Make sure you evenly coat the whole cake and spread so it will soak in.
-
Step 3Let cake cool completely then frost with whipped topping. Then top with flaked coconut. Keep refrigerated.
